The Virginia Department of Transportation (VDOT) has extended the opportunity to provide feedback on a STARS (Strategically Targeted Affordable Roadway Solutions) study.
The participation deadline, which was March 14, has been extended to March 28. The study is assessing potential safety, operational, transit, and bicycle/pedestrian improvements along the two-and-a-half-mile stretch of South Van Dorn Street (Route 613) between Telegraph Road (Route 611) and the Alexandria city limits.
VDOT invites residents and travelers to take the online survey regarding corridor priorities. VDOT says that the feedback will help develop improvement alternatives that will be evaluated and presented during another opportunity for public comment later this year.
The survey is available through March 28. Comments can also be sent to [email protected].
The study is expected to be complete in late 2026. STARS studies do not set construction dates for any improvements but develop proposed improvements that localities can pursue for funding.
